Competition can make things tricky when it comes to pricing in markets. When many businesses compete for customers, prices can go up and down unexpectedly. This can lead to some problems, such as:
Price Wars: Companies might drop their prices too low to beat each other. This can be bad for their business in the long run.
Confusing Signals: If prices change all the time, it can confuse shoppers. This makes it harder for them to decide what to buy.
Market Instability: In a very competitive market, businesses might have a hard time paying their costs. This can even lead to some companies going out of business.
But don’t worry! There are ways to tackle these challenges:
Regulatory Oversight: Governments can keep an eye on businesses to stop harmful price wars from happening.
Consumer Education: Teaching customers about how the market works can help them shop smarter.
Sustainable Practices: Companies can focus on making quality products and building customer loyalty instead of just trying to compete on price.
In the end, if we manage competition well, it can create a healthier market for everyone.
